With L.M Marrah Esq. of Counsel for the Defendant/Respondent herein failing to file an Affidavit in opposition to the Application thereof; despite notices served on him in order for him to be heard in relation to this Application with the relevant Affidavit of service filed to that effect.

The Judge ordered as follows:

1.      That an interlocutory injunction is hereby granted restraining the Defendants whether by themselves, their servants or by whosoever from entering, rehabilitating or erecting permanent or temporal structures therein; selling, conveying the whole or any part thereof on the land which is the subject matter of this action that is delineated on Survey Plan No: RS1197/10 which is lying and being at Pa Loko Road – Jorpoh Farm, in Waterloo, the Koya Rural District and which is attached to a Deed dated the 1st day of November 2018 and registered in Vol:777 at Page 36 in the Record Book of Conveyance kept in the Office of the Administrator and Registrar General

2.      That an interim injunction is hereby granted restraining the Director of Surveys and Lands, his servant (s), agents or subordinates to put on hold and refrain from signing any survey plan purporting to transfer title of the land or any part thereof which is the subject of the matter in this action to any person or group of persons as owners

3.      That a sign be erected on the land which is the subject of the matter of this action, warning innocent persons to refrain from buying, receiving as gift, mortgage, lease any or part of the land which is the subject of the matter of this action until the hearing and final determination of this action in the High Court of Sierra Leone

The Ruling was signed by the Hon. Justice J.B. Allieu and dated 2nd July, 2019
